以遥感影像为基础数据源,通过面向对象的影像分析软件Ecognition和ArcGIS软件,解译提取昌化江流域1995年、2000年和2007年天然林信息,以Fragstats景观格局分析软件为景观指数计算工具,选择景观斑块形状指数、景观斑块数量破碎化指数、景观斑块分维数指数等指标,对昌化江流域天然林空间格局的动态变化进行研究。结果表明:1995年、2000年和2007年昌化江流域天然林总面积分别为1 431.38 km2,2 143.17 km2和1 487.98km2,天然林景观空间格局发生了波浪形变化,目前天然林破坏严重。分析结果为天然林的保护与恢复提供了科学依据。
Using remote sensing image as the data source, the object-oriented image analysis software Ecognition and ArcGIS software were used to extract and extract natural forest information of 1995, 2000 and 2007 in Changhua River basin. Fragstats landscape pattern analysis software was used to calculate landscape index , The index of landscape patch shape index, landscape fragmentation index and landscape fractal dimension index were selected to study the dynamic changes of spatial pattern of natural forest in Changhuajiang River Basin. The results showed that the total area of natural forests in Changhua River Basin in 1995, 2000 and 2007 was 1 431.38 km2, 2 143.17 km2 and 1 487.98 km2, respectively. The spatial pattern of natural forest landscape changed in a wavy pattern. At present, the natural forest is seriously damaged. The results provide a scientific basis for the protection and restoration of natural forests.
